Released March 20th, 1969, 'Journey Into Self' stars Carl Rogers The movie has a runtime of about 47 min, and received a user score of 65 (out of 100) on TMDb, which put together reviews from 7 top users.

Interested in knowing what the movie's about? Here's the plot: "Journey into Self is a 1968 documentary film introduced by Stanley Kramer, and produced and directed by Bill McGaw. The film portrays a 16-hour group-therapy session for eight well-adjusted people who had never met before. The session was led by psychologists Carl Rogers and Richard Farson. The participants included a cashier, a theology student, a teacher, a principal, a housewife, and three businessmen. It won the Academy Award for Best Documentary Feature in 1968." .
